Good point on Price. Who do you expect for the first game on oline. I know Porter (???) left due to injury and Kohler underperformed.
LT: Micah Hatchie - New starter
LG: Colin Tanigawa - Started last year but injured his knee late in the season. Should be ready to go.
C: Drew Schaefer - 3 year starter (Maybe 4, I forget)
RG: Erik Kohler - Underperformed at tackle, but looked good at G. Doesn't have the feet to play outside, but is pretty powerful in the interior.
RT: Ben Riva - New starter
But yeah, Porter probably would have started over Kohler had his career not ended.
